Transportation is becoming increasingly difficult in the Indian city of Bangalore. With motorized vehicles taking over much of the city's transportation mode share, the congested city needs to follow the examples of many other world cities and design its roads to be more bicycle- and pedestrian-friendly. Exclusive
Feb 25, 2008  By Sudhir